Restricted Wiki — Managers Only: Brackenfield Lease Talks

Quick update for the board: we're midway through renegotiating the Brackenfield warehouse lease with Sorrel & Vane Holdings. Their opening position was a 9% increase; we've countered flat rent plus a break clause at year three. Honestly, the building needs roof work, which gives us leverage. Tomas Reyburn is leading and expects a revised offer within two weeks. The thinking behind our walk-away number is set out below.

confidential, yahag-bahap: Drumirox Partners is in early talks to buy Jorwynix Systems for about $201.4 million. The Istir launch date is August 28, and nothing goes to the press before then. Legal wants the Norwynox Foods term sheet redrafted before April 4.

CI note — StockMender reconciliation job timing out

The nightly inventory reconciliation on the Harwick cluster has exceeded its 90-minute budget three nights running. Cause appears to be the new warehouse-transfer join, which now scans the full ledger instead of the delta partition. Mitigation: partition hint added, pending review. Job retries are disabled until the fix lands. The last failing run emitted the token below.

trace token, tajeg-yafog: htk21_96840f50275b70f857cc3

Quick heads-up on Pinwheel UI versioning: we cut a minor release every sprint, and anything touching component props needs a changeset file in the PR. No changeset, no merge — the bot will nag you. Majors are rare and go through the design council first. The full policy, with examples of what counts as breaking, lives on the internal page below.

wiki page, bahip-yahip: https://grafana.qirvanlabs.corp/browse/display/projects/cc3a1b9dbfc9